SSC CGL Eligibility Criteria – Physical Fitness Standard

SSC CGL Eligibility Criteria:

A: Physical standards for the post of Inspector (Central Excise/Examiner/Preventive Officer), Inspector & Sub-Inspector in CBN:

Male Candidates: 

(i) Physical Standards:

Height 157.5 cm. Chest 81 cm (fully expanded with a minimum expansion of 5 cm.) Height relaxable by 5 cm in the case of Garwalis, Assamese, Gorkhas and members of Scheduled Tribes

ii) Physical Test:
Walking : 1600 metres in 15 minutes. Cycling : 8 Kms. in 30 minutes.

Female Candidates:

i) Physical standards (Minimum):

Height:  152 cms. Weight:  48 Kgs

Height relaxable by 2.5 cms and weight relaxable by 2 Kg. for Gorkhas, Garwalis, Assamese and members of Scheduled Tribes.

ii) Physical Test:
Walking: 1 Km. in 20 minutes.
Cycling: 3 Kms. in 25 minutes.

NOTE: For the post of Inspector (Central Excise/ Examiner/ Preventive Officer), persons with disabilities will have to meet the physical standards i.e. height, chest and weight as prescribed for the relevant post. However, for orthopedically disabled candidates, the following relaxation in Physical Test is allowed:
(a) The test of “Walking” shall not be insisted in case of OL and OAL categories.
(b) The test of “Cycling” shall not be insisted in case of OA, OL and OAL categories.

B. Physical standards for the Post of Sub- Inspector in Central Bureau of Investigation:

a) Height: For men – 165 cm, For women – 150 cm, Height relaxable for Hillsmen and Tribals : 5 cms.
b) Chest : 76 cm with expansion (There shall be no such requirement in case of female candidates)
c) Vision : Eye-sight (with or without glasses), Distant vision: 6/6 in one and 6/9 in the other eye,  Near vision 0.6 in one eye and 0.8 in other eye.

C. Physical standards for the Post of Sub-Inspector in National Investigation Agency:

a) Height: For men – 170 cms, For women – 150 cms, Height relaxable for Hillsmen and Tribals : 5 cms.b)

Chest: 76 cm with expansion (There shall be no such requirement in case of female candidates)

c) Vision: Eye-sight (with or without glasses), Distant vision: 6/6 in one and 6/9 in the other eye, Near vision 0.6 in one eye and 0.8 in other eye.

D. Physical standards for the Post of Sub-Inspector/ Junior Intelligence Officer in Narcotics Control Bureau, Ministry of Home Affairs:

a) Height: For men – 165 cm. For women – 152 cm.
Note: Height relaxable for Hillsmen and Tribal those in Assam, Meghalaya, Arunachal Pradesh, Mizoram, Manipur, Nagaland, Tripura, Sikkim, Lahual and Spiti district and Pangi Sub-division of Chamba district of Himachal Pradesh, Union territory of Ladakh, Union territory of Jammu and Kashmir, Union territories of Andaman and Nicobar Islands and Union territories of Lakshadweep: 5 cms.

b) Chest : 76 cm (unexpanded) with 5 cms expansion for all candidates (There shall be no such requirement in case of female candidates)
c) Vision : Eye-sight (with or without glasses), Distant vision: 6/6 in one and 6/9 in the other eye. Near vision 0.6 in one eye and 0.8 in other eye.

Note: Candidates are advised to make sure before opting for any category of post that they fulfill the requirements for that category. The physical measurements (including vision test) for candidates will be conducted by the concerned Indenting Departments and only those candidates who fulfill the specified physical measurements will be eligible for the respective posts. No request from candidates for allotting to any other service/ category of post will be entertained by the Commission if the nominated candidates fail to meet the physical requirements. Thus, the onus of fulfilling the eligibility criteria will exclusively be on the candidates opting for such posts.

Nationality Eligibility Criteria for SSC CGL

Candidates must be either:

    • A citizen of India, or
    • A subject of Nepal, or
    • A subject of Bhutan, or
    • A Tibetan refugee who came over to India before January 1, 1962, with the intention of permanently settling in India, or
    • A person of Indian origin who has migrated from Pakistan, Burma, Sri Lanka, East African countries of Kenya, Uganda, the United Republic of Tanzania, Zambia, Malawi, Zaire, Ethiopia, and Vietnam with the intention of permanently settling in India.
      • Provided that a candidate belonging to categories (4.1.2), (4.1.3) and (4.1.4) above shall be a person in whose favour a certificate of eligibility has been issued by the Government of India.
      • A candidate in whose case a certificate of eligibility is necessary may be admitted to the Examination but the offer of appointment will be given only after the necessary eligibility certificate has been issued to him (hereinafter may be read as ‘him/ her’) by the Government of India.

SSC CGL Age Limit Relaxation

SSC CGL Age Limit Relaxation: Permissible relaxation in upper age limit and category-codes for claiming age relaxation are as follows:

Code No Category SSC CGL Age Limit Relaxation permissible beyond upper age limit
01 SC/ST 5 years
02 OBC 3 years
03 PwBD (Unreserved) 10 years
04 PwBD (OBC) 13 years
05 PwBD (SC/ST) 15 years
06 Ex-Servicemen (ESM) 3 years after deduction of the military service rendered from the actual age as on the closing date.
08 Defence Personnel disabled in operation during hostilities with any foreign country or in a disturbed area and released as a consequence thereof 3 years
09 Defence Personnel disabled in operation during hostilities with any foreign country or in a disturbed area and released as a consequence thereof (SC/ST) 8 years

Additional permissible relaxation in upper age limit for Group ‘C’ posts

10 Central Govt. Civilian Employees who have rendered not less than 3 years regular and continuous service as on closing date for receipt of application. Upto 40 years of age
11 Central Govt. Civilian Employees (SC/ST) who have rendered not less than 3 years regular and continuous service as on closing date for receipt of application. Upto 45 years of age
12 Widows/ Divorced Women/ Women judicially separated and who are not remarried. Up to 35 years of age
13 Widows/ Divorced Women/ Women judicially separated and who are not remarried (SC/ST). Up to 40 years of age
  • For Group ‘B’ Gazetted posts, age relaxation up to a maximum of 5 years in the case of ex-servicemen including Commissioned Officers and ECOs/ SSCOs who have rendered at least 5 years Military Service as on closing date of receipt of applications and have been released:
    • On completion of assignment (including those whose assignment is due to be completed within one year from the closing date of receipt of applications otherwise than by way of dismissal or discharge on account of misconduct or inefficiency; or
    • On account of physical disability attributable to Military Service; or
    • On invalidment.
  • For the Group ‘B’ Gazetted posts, age relaxation up to a maximum of 5 years in the case of ECOs/ SSCOs who have completed an initial period of assignment of 5 years of Military Service as on closing date of receipt of applications and whose assignment has been extended beyond 5 years and in whose case the Ministry of Defence issues a certificate that they can apply for civil employment and that they will be released on 3 months’ notice on selection from the date of receipt of offer of appointment.
  • Date of Birth filled by the candidate in the online application form and the same recorded in the Matriculation/ Secondary Examination Certificate will be accepted by the Commission for determining the age and no subsequent request for change will be considered or granted.
  • Ex-servicemen who have already secured employment in civil side under Government in Group ‘C’ & ‘D’ posts on regular basis after availing of the benefits of reservation given to ex-servicemen for their re-employment are not eligible for reservation in ESM category and fee concession. However, such candidates can avail of the benefit of reservation as ex-serviceman for subsequent employment if he immediately after joining civil employment, gives self- declaration/undertaking to the concerned employer about the date-wise details of application for various vacancies for which he had applied for before joining the initial civil employment as mentioned in the OM No: 36034/1/2014-Estt (Res) dated 14.08.2014 issued by DoP&T.
  • The period of “Call up Service” of an Ex-Serviceman in the Armed Forces shall also be treated as service rendered in the Armed Forces for purpose of age relaxation, as per rules.
  • For any serviceman of the three Armed Forces of the Union to be treated as Ex- Serviceman for the purpose of securing the benefits of reservation, he must have already acquired, at the relevant time of submitting his application for the Post/ Service, the status of ex-serviceman or is in a position to establish his acquired entitlement by documentary evidence from the competent authority that he would complete specified term of engagement from the Armed Forces within the stipulated period of one year from the closing date for receipt of application i.e. 03-05-2024. Such candidates must also acquire the status of an ex-serviceman within the stipulated period of one year from the closing date of receipt of applications
  • A Matriculate Ex-Serviceman (which includes an Ex-Serviceman, who has obtained the Indian Army Special Certificate of education or corresponding certificate in the Navy or the Air Force), who has put in not less than 15 years of service with the Armed Forces of the Union shall be considered eligible for appointment to the reserved vacancies for ESM in Group “C” posts. Thus, those non-graduate Ex-Servicemen who have not completed 15 years of service as on the closing date for receipt of applications or would not complete 15 years of service within one year from the closing date of receipt of applications are not eligible to apply for this examination. Such ESM candidates are not eligible for Group ‘B’ posts.
  • Age relaxation/ ESM reservation is not admissible to sons, daughters and dependents of Ex-Servicemen. Therefore, such candidates should not indicate their category as ex-servicemen.

 

SSC CGL Educational Qualifications

SSC CGL Post

SSC CGL Educational Qualifications Eligibility Criteria

Statistical Investigator- Grade B Bachelor’s Degree from any recognized University with a minimum of 60% in Mathematics in Class 12thOR

Bachelor’s Degree in any discipline with Statistics as one of the subjects in graduation

Assistant Audit Officer Bachelor’s Degree in any subject from a recognized University.OR

CA/CS/MBA/Cost &

Management Accountant/ Masters in Commerce/

Masters in Business Studies

Compiler Bachelor’s Degree from any recognized University or InstitutionAnd,

Candidates must have studied either Economics/Statistics/Mathematics as a compulsory or as an elective subject.

Assistant Section Officer Bachelor’s Degree from a recognized University/InstituteAnd,

Candidates must also qualify in the Computer Proficiency Test.

All other posts Bachelor’s Degree in any discipline from a recognized University or Institute
